I would personally look at getting something like an RG150 (2stroke) or a Kawasaki ZZR250, Honda CBR250 etc...... The RG150cc is a great bike, and contrary to all the bad rep that 2 strokes get these are extremely reliable and cheap to run as long as they are well maintaned.
I would say that you would possibly get very bored of a GN or FXR VERY quickly, and there are bikes around just as easy to ride that will provide you with alot more entertainment down the track...........
